diff options
author | Yaroslav Brustinov <ybrustin@cisco.com> | 2016-12-20 17:47:22 +0200 |
---|---|---|
committer | Yaroslav Brustinov <ybrustin@cisco.com> | 2016-12-20 17:47:22 +0200 |
commit | 539de1c6af63071c1da9ed5db668c500f8993a03 (patch) | |
tree | fa3562e40c925f7c9934a1d75f2a70cfec5f3b56 /scripts/dpdk_setup_ports.py | |
parent | 72d312651fbd011baffad2a3444866abb856c9ba (diff) |
Fix the way root user is being determined in Python; Running scapy_daemon_server and stl_rpc_proxy now should work without tty;
Change-Id: Id70be83956a9b8279197c68dd58b674e972fc1a9
Signed-off-by: Yaroslav Brustinov <ybrustin@cisco.com>
Diffstat (limited to 'scripts/dpdk_setup_ports.py')
-rwxr-xr-x | scripts/dpdk_setup_ports.py | 3 |
1 files changed, 1 insertions, 2 deletions
diff --git a/scripts/dpdk_setup_ports.py b/scripts/dpdk_setup_ports.py index fce099b5..1edf8f87 100755 --- a/scripts/dpdk_setup_ports.py +++ b/scripts/dpdk_setup_ports.py @@ -13,7 +13,6 @@ import shlex import traceback from collections import defaultdict, OrderedDict from distutils.util import strtobool -import getpass import subprocess import platform @@ -984,7 +983,7 @@ To see more detailed info on interfaces (table): def main (): try: - if getpass.getuser() != 'root': + if os.getuid() != 0: raise DpdkSetup('Please run this program as root/with sudo') process_options () |